FDA Device recall Z-0802-2014
Civco Belly Board, Reusable non-sterile carbon fiber belly board with cushion, REF 125012, packaged 1 per box
- FDA Device
- Class II
- terminated
- Published 2014-01-29
On 2014-01-29 the FDA classified a Class II recall of Civco Belly Board, Reusable non-sterile carbon fiber belly board with cushion, REF 125012, packaged 1 per box by Civco Medical Instruments, citing scales adhered to the product may be misaligned from the zero reference such that one side will not match the other.

Product
Civco Belly Board, Reusable non-sterile carbon fiber belly board with cushion, REF 125012, packaged 1 per box. Product Usage: This device is intended to reduce the irradiated small bowel volume of gynecological patients undergoing treatment in the pelvic region.
Reason
Scales adhered to the product may be misaligned from the zero reference such that one side will not match the other.
